Linux是一个广泛使用的操作系统,许多技术专业人士和工程师都使用它作为主要的开发环境。然而,有时需要查看文件的前几行内容,以便更好地了解文件内容以及确定文件类型。在Linux中,有多种方法可以查看文件的前几行内容。
第一种方法是使用cat命令。cat是一个在Linux中常用的文件命令,用于连接文件并打印输出到标准输出。要查看文件的前几行内容,可以使用以下命令:
```
cat file.txt | head -n 5
```
这将打印文件“file.txt”的前5行内容。可以通过更改数字“5”来打印更多或更少的行。
第二种方法是使用less命令。less是一个分页器,可以显示大文本文件的内容。要查看文件的前几行内容,可以使用以下命令:
```
less file.txt
```
然后,按下“Enter”键向下滚动一页,并按下“q”键以退出less分页器。
第三种方法是使用head命令。head命令用于显示文件的开头部分。要查看文件的前几行内容,可以使用以下命令:
```
head -n 5 file.txt
```
这将打印文件“file.txt”的前5行内容。可以通过更改数字“5”来打印更多或更少的行。
第四种方法是使用sed命令。sed是一个流编辑器,可以执行文本转换操作。要查看文件的前几行内容,可以使用以下命令:
```
sed -n '1,5p' file.txt
```
这将打印文件“file.txt”的前5行内容。可以通过更改数字“5”来打印更多或更少的行。
第五种方法是使用awk命令。awk是一个可编程的流解释器,用于处理和分析文本文件。要查看文件的前几行内容,可以使用以下命令:
```
awk 'NR<=5' file.txt
```
这将打印文件“file.txt”的前5行内容。可以通过更改数字“5”来打印更多或更少的行。
总之,在Linux中,有多种方法可以查看文件的前几行内容。根据文件大小和类型选择最适合的命令来查看文件内容,从而更好地理解文件和确定它的类型。
扫码咨询 领取资料